A Utah man has been indicted by a federal grand jury for allegedly placing a homemade explosive device under a Salt Lake City news station’s SUV.
Christopher Solomon Proctor, 45, was charged last week in federal court with attempted arson in interstate commerce and possession of an unregistered destructive device.
On Monday, a judge ordered that Proctor remain in custody pending the outcome of his legal case.
“The offense as alleged involves intentional planning and was aimed to cause alarm and concern. Evidence discovered also leads to the reasonable inference that defendant planned to repeat the attempt.
